- maple syrupSyrup made from the sap of the sugar maple, Acer saccharum.
- Norway mapleAcer platanoides, a species of maple native to most of Europe, the Caucasus and northern Turkey.
- maple-leafAlternative spelling of maple leaf.
- field mapleA maple tree of the species Acer campestre.
- sycamore mapleThe British and European sycamore tree, Acer pseudoplatanus.
- sugar mapleA North American hardwood tree, Acer saccharum, famed as the source of maple sugar and maple flavoring; the wood from such a tree.
- maple sugarA type of sugar made by boiling the sap of the sugar maple.
- Japanese mapleA species of maple, Acer palmatum, with great natural variety of appearance, often with reddish leaves for most of the year and multiple trunks, widely grown as an ornamental.
- silver mapleA maple tree of the species Acer saccharinum, native to eastern North America, with leaves having a very pale underside.
- Montpellier mapleA low tree or shrub (Acer monspessulanum) native to France, Spain, and Italy
- maple pugEupithecia inturbata, a species of geometer moth whose caterpillars feed on maple leaves.
- Maple CreekA rural municipality in south-west Saskatchewan, Canada; in full, the Rural Municipality of Maple Creek No. 111.
- Maple CrossA village in Three Rivers district, Hertfordshire, England, in the far south of the county (OS grid ref TQ0392).
- Maple HeightsA city in Cuyahoga County, Ohio, United States.
- Maple RidgeA number of places in Canada:
- Maple ValleyA city in Washington.
- maple syrup urine diseaseBranched-chain ketoaciduria, an autosomal recessive metabolic disorder affecting branched-chain amino acids and causing the urine to have a distinctive sweet odour.
- black mapleA variety of maple tree of eastern North America, Acer nigrum, closely related to the sugar maple, but with a darker bark and three-lobed leaves.
- maple treeA tree of the genus Acer, characterised by its usually palmate leaves and winged seeds.
- maple sirupDated spelling of maple syrup: Syrup made from the sap of the sugar maple, Acer saccharum.
- bird's-eye mapleMaple wood with small eye-like markings, valued for use in decorative woodwork.
- Florida mapleAcer floridanum, a tree that occurs in mesic and usually calcareous woodlands of the Atlantic and Gulf coastal plain in the United States.
- hard mapleThe sugar maple, Acer saccharum.
- maple butterA spread or confection made from maple syrup that has a creamy, spreadable consistency similar to peanut butter.
